of Little Rock, AR
July 7, 1951 - July 26, 2021
Donald Park McKinley, 70, went to be with God July 26, 2021. Don was born July 7, 1951, in Little Rock, Arkansas to Park and Hazel McKinley. Don was the owner of Looney's Tire Service, Inc., and a proud member of the Cathedral of Saint Andrew. His top priorities were God and family. His children could tell you many stories of family vacations, weekends filled with fun activities, and surprise dinner outings. He tirelessly played with each child and grandchild and was present for their school activities, ball games, and dance recitals.
Don had a happy, carefree youth growing up in an East End neighborhood. His hobbies included working on electric trains, model airplanes, and riding motorcycles with his dad and nephews. He was the life of family reunions. Never calling attention to himself, few people knew that he taught himself to play piano by ear, and even played an organ in a rock band in his younger years. Don attended Little Rock public schools, graduating Little Rock Central High in 1969 and attending LRU. He married Cathy Westfall Cavin, on December 1, 1979. She was his best friend and the love of his life.
Together, Don and Cathy raised three children. Don appreciated life and made happy memories for his family in every possible way. He made life entertaining and full of excitement. He kept his hobbies from his youth and added more with his children and grandchildren. They have the best memories of him working on projects, duck hunting, riding four-wheelers, shooting guns and fireworks, playing arcade games, and playing basketball. He was always ready to have fun and could best be described as ''a big kid.''
Don was a selfless son, husband, father, grandfather, brother, uncle, cousin, godfather, and friend. As a local business owner, he valued his hard-working team and loyal customers at Looney's Tire. His work-family and friends will miss his fun disposition and solid work ethic.
Don is preceded in death by his parents; brothers Robert and Infant McKinley; sister, Dorothy Dill; and mother-in-law, Mary Cavin. He is survived by his loving wife, Cathy W. Cavin McKinley; children, Jeremy McKinley (Meredith), Tara Edmondson (Eric), Lindsey McKinley; grandchildren, Parker and Owen McKinley, Olivia and (soon to arrive) Ella Edmondson, Evan and Christopher McKinley; sister, Bettie Leonard; brothers-in-law, Earnie Cavin (Shanela) and Jimmie Cavin (Linda) and a host of nieces, nephews, and cousins that he loved dearly.
